java string转list对象 如何将List集合转换成String的数组?

如何将List集合转换成String的数组?public static String[]toStringArray(List<String> strList){String[]array=ne

如何将List集合转换成String的数组?

public static String[]toStringArray(List<String> strList){String[]array=new String[strList.size文件()] 斯特利斯特.托雷(array)return array}

如何将List转化为string?

dumps是序列化,可以用来转换成字符串

loads是反序列化要列出的字符串

import JSON

ABC=[1,2,3454

]ABCujson=json.dumps文件(abc)

打印(“abc json------------------n”,abc json,“n”,类型(abc json))

abc列表=json.loads文件(abc json)

打印(“abc列表----------------n”,abc列表,“n”,键入(abc列表)

结果:

abc json-----------------[1,2,3,454]

<class“str”>

abc”list----------------[1,2,3,454]

<class”list“>

如何把一个json数组转换成list?

list<String> list=new ArrayList<String>()列表.添加(“测试1”)列表.添加(“测试2”)列表.添加(“测试3”)jsonarray=JSONArray.fromObject(列表)系统输出打印( jsonArray.to字符串())导入包,你需要使用JSON-库.jar, net.sf.json文件JSONArray先生